Ended up buying a fitting from home depot and ordering a tap for it off of amazon instead of welding. You'll need to make the 7/16" hole yourself and then tap it for the fitting. The 3/8 barb adapter fit my 5/16" ID turbo coolant hose a little snug, but it works.

Is -16AN large enough on the radiator lines? I'm looking at a similar project, and hose lines seem to be -20AN (which is tough at best to find).
The factory hose is -16AN or smaller. Look at the outlet on the mixing manifold and you'll be surprised how small it is vs what you'd think it would be.
